SUPERSUB ABOUBAKAR ON SONG TO SAVE LIONS

CAMEROON 3

SERBIA 3

Cameroon trailed 3-1 and looked to be heading out until a breathtaking comeback inspired by supersub Vincent Aboubakar salvaged a point.

The striker scored a goal of the tournament contender with an audacious lobbed finish - reminiscent of Karel Poborsky's famous goal at Euro 96- then provided the assist for Eric Maxim ChoupoMoting's equaliser.

Onana was dropped after a row with coach Song, who wanted the Inter Milan keeper to change his style and take fewer risks during games.

Song said: "Andre has now been left out for disciplinary reasons. It was something that had to happen and maybe it was the trigger we needed for this performance.
